## Deployment

Fanner handles notification fan-out for the Quillbrook platform. Deploy with at least three workers; backpressure kicks in when the queue depth crosses the high-water mark and sheds low-priority digests first. Never disable shedding in production. Verify limits after every deploy. The current production settings are shown below.

deployment values, kawip-kafog:
belath:
  pin: 3709
  tenant: ulaox
  seal: seal_25075386
  metrics_host: metrics.belath.halixhq.test
  standby_team: gormir
  escalation: wenys-fenwyn
  nonce: 26e5f7

First-day checklist — Item 4: Trade fair pop-up office

Brief the new starter on the Dunholt Fair pop-up, running this week in Pavilion C. Reception covers the pop-up desk in rotation, so they may be scheduled there from day two. Explain that the pop-up uses a standalone door system unrelated to the main building badges, and that all kit must be locked inside the unit overnight. The entry code for the pop-up unit is below.

badge for yahif-bahaf: bdg-XUBUM-7

Re: the Snackline restock planner PR. Route scoring looks fine, but the demand forecaster overweights weekend spikes — the Dunmore depot test run ordered triple the needed stock. Suggest clamping the surge multiplier and widening the smoothing window before merge. Everything else is mechanical. For the sync: the planner's current tuning constants are listed here.

tuning table, kawep-tawif:
CAPS = {
    "olidor": 80,
    "belion": 7,
    "quenys": 225,
    "druox": 839,
    "fraath": 482,
}

Handover Note — Pellwright Foods

The quarterly cash-flow forecast is current as of last week. Seasonal receipts from the Thistledown accounts peak in month two; supplier payments are front-loaded. No covenant concerns. Review the treasury model before the board call. One confidential planning point follows for your eyes only.

board note of kadug-tawig: Only 5 of the 100 pilot accounts renewed Oliath, so a churn review is set for April 15.